  3. I'm off to look at a 6yr old RX300 se with FLSH, one owner and 50,000 miles later today. Some large hi-res photos on the net indicate it is in very good condition and the guy on the phone sounds honest enough. It will be due its 60,000 mile service at the end of this month and a look round the forum indicates this could be £4-500 at a main dealer ( a useful figure to negotiate with ). I've looked at all the forum posts and have been unable to find any major mechanical faults with these cars, most issues seem to have have been minor electrical or squeaky brakes. A full RAC examination is £350 ish and a warranty from Warranty Direct is about the same, any thoughts on this fron ? or should we bite the bullet and put it back under the Lexus warranty system for £800. I would be grateful for any advice, I realise it is older than most of the cars discussed on the forum but it is a purchase for my mother who covers 5,000 miles a year and understandably does not wish to part with £40000 for the new hybrid !
